How to Check Your Loan Balance on the EaseMoni App

This is the main and easiest method to know how much you owe.
Follow the steps carefully below:

Step 1: Open the EaseMoni app on your phone.
Step 2: Log in using your registered phone number and 4-digit PIN.
Step 3: From the home dashboard, you will see your current loan status displayed at the top.
Step 4: Tap on the My Loan” or “Loan Details” section.
Step 5: You’ll see full loan information, including:

  • Total amount borrowed
  • Amount repaid so far
  • Outstanding balance
  • Interest and due date

EaseMoni updates this page automatically, so you can check anytime to know the exact balance left before repayment.

How to Check EaseMoni Loan Balance Without App

As of 2025, EaseMoni supports checking basic loan information through their USSD code.
If your phone number is already linked to your account, you can dial:

USSD Code: *347*22#

After dialing:

  • Select EaseMoni from the on-screen menu.
  • Choose Loan Services → Loan Balance.
  • Enter your registered PIN.
  • Your loan balance and repayment date will appear instantly.

Works on all networks (MTN, Airtel, Glo, 9mobile).

Make sure you’re dialing with the same number used to register your EaseMoni account.

How to Check Interest Rate on EaseMoni

You can confirm your exact interest rate before borrowing or after approval using any of these:

  • During Loan Application: When you enter the loan amount, EaseMoni shows the rate and total repayment before you tap “Apply.”
  • Inside “My Loan” Section: After approval, tap “View Details”—you’ll see the interest rate per month and the total payable amount.
  • Repayment Screen: Before making payment, the exact interest already added will be displayed.

This transparency helps users know exactly what they owe—no hidden fees or charges.

Common Problems When Checking Loan Balance

• App not showing loan details:
Log out and log in again, or update the app on the Play Store.

• USSD code not responding:
Network downtime—wait 2–5 minutes and retry.

• Loan already repaid but still showing unpaid:
Give it 24 hours to update, or contact EaseMoni support with your repayment reference.

• Wrong balance showing:
Make sure you’re logged in with the same number used during registration. If the issue persists, contact support directly.
